Speculation on Walters' replacement
Posted On: February 26, 2010 @ 6:26pm
Call it a hunch, but I've gotta think that Bill Brown, current assistant coach with the Gryphons, has to be a leading candidate to replace the recently-departed Kyle Walters as head coach of the Gryphons. Walters stepped down today to pursue professional coaching opportunities and I've heard that he's the guy taking over as Special Teams Coordinator with the Winnipeg Blue Bombers in the CFL.Brown is a guy who has a lot of familiarity with the team, as a current longtime coach and former player (the same mould as Walters prior to his hiring). Additionally, he is also heavily involved with the recruiting element of the team, which would maintain a sense of continuity with incoming players. Brown's team bio can be found at www.gryphons.ca. I'll let you infer from this what you will, but it seems like a sensible hire. I'll echo what many others out there are saying that the Gryphons football program is seemingly on the rise. To maintain that level of improvement, Brown seems like a logical choice. Here, you've got a guy familiar with current and future players, as well as other coaches.This will be a VERY interesting story going forward that I'm really looking forward to covering in the coming weeks. Walters steps down in Guelph. Off to Winnipeg?
Posted On: February 26, 2010 @ 6:25pm
University of Guelph Gryphons head coach Kyle Walters has stepped down and rumour has it that he will be named Special Teams Coordinator with the Winnipeg Blue Bombers in the CFL, filling their second-last coaching vacancy.Walters just completed his fourth year as head coach of the Gryphons, a team that he also played for from 1992-1996 as a defensive back. In 1995 and 1996, Walters was named as both an OUA All-Star and CIS All-Canadian for his work on special teams. Walters also has playing experience as a defensive back with the Hamilton Tiger Cats in the CFL, and in 2003, he was the Ti-Cats Assistant Special Teams Coordinator.Prior to being named head coach of the Gryphons, Walters was also an Assistant Coach and Defensive Coordinator from 2004-2005.In his second year as head coach, Walters led the Gryphons to the Yates Cup in 2007 where they were defeated 34-21 by the Western Mustangs. Kiriakou wins OUA West rookie honours
Posted On: February 26, 2010 @ 6:25pm
Word just came down from the OUA that Gryphons rookie centre Thomas Kiriakou has been named OUA West Rookie of the Year, along with being named to the West's All-Rookie team. Great accomplishment for a player who was arguably the Gryphons top forward this season, developing great chemistry with linemates Ed Gale and Kris Belan. Kiriakou's 32 points led the team during the regular season and he was instrumental in setting up the Gryphons second goal in last night's loss to Lakehead.
